FilmmakingWebinars.com will be running a free 90-minute webinar focusing on using iPhones and iPads for a myriad of filmmaking needs. From the seminar description:
In this webinar, we will look at many iPhone and iPad tools you can use to create content, manage devices and enhance the production process. We'll cover many categories including tools for pre-production, production and post. The future is here today and we can all be great filmmakers by harnessing the power of these iDevices.
The free live webinar is streaming on March 29th from 10:00 - 11:30 AM PST. An on-demand downloadable version will also be available for $15. Learn more and register here.

We are working in remote areas using iPhones and iPads for receiving video streams that allow for projection in small group gatherings. In come cases we use the iPhone for sending the signal as well. It is very interesting approach to solving remote access streaming availability. Many remote locations without internet services have reasonable cell service and it can allow for the stream.
